This change will cause curl to cancel and retry the connection if the connection to the remote is exceedingly slow.
Note this change does apply some "policy" by expecting the user's internet connection to be at least 20% the speed of modern DSL: If the connection can't sustain at least 250,000 bytes per second for 15 seconds, curl will disconnect and try again.
I don't know if the rust project has data on users in that threshold or not, but this is upstreaming a change from our fork of this script in DeterminateSystems/nix-installer.
